1-Propan-1,1,2,2,3,3,3-d7-amine,hydrochloride (9CI)

Description:
1-Propan-1,1,2,2,3,3,3-d7-amine hydrochloride, also known as a deuterated form of propylamine, is a chemical compound characterized by the presence of deuterium isotopes, which replace hydrogen atoms in the propylamine structure. This substitution results in a compound that is useful in various applications, particularly in NMR spectroscopy and other analytical techniques, where the deuterium label can enhance signal clarity and provide insights into molecular dynamics. The hydrochloride form indicates that the amine is protonated, making it more soluble in water and suitable for various chemical reactions. As a primary amine, it exhibits typical amine properties, including basicity and the ability to form hydrogen bonds. The presence of deuterium also affects its physical properties, such as boiling and melting points, compared to its non-deuterated counterparts. Overall, this compound is valuable in research settings, particularly in studies involving isotopic labeling and tracing in organic and medicinal chemistry.
Formula:C3H2D7NClH
